I’ve recently learned about the sport of geocaching. People hide small caches, or treasures, and others use their GPS systems to locate the boxes and see what’s inside. Often there is a log recording who has previously found the cache. Any number of variations to the game have sprung up, including puzzles that must be solved to get your coordinates, or specific themes that go with the cache. The website lists caches by location, so you can see what’s nearby in your area.
